Just got her back!

Just picked her up from the body shop after a close encounter with a deer a few weeks ago. Basically wiped out the whole drivers side, and put a dent in the roof. Had it fixed at European Body Works here in Atlanta, and I must say, they did an excellent job. I do custom painting on motorcycles for a living, so I am VERY picky. I've only found a couple of tiny things that I will fix myself. So if you need bodywork in the Atl. area, I highly recommend these guys. Their shop looks like a hospital inside-that's how clean it is. The rear quarter panel was totally caved in, and they pulled it without having to weld a new panel in. It is a 99% job that only somebody who really knows what to look for could fault anything about it. BTW, does anyone know what the coax cable in the rt rear quarter panel is for? There is also a plug with optical pickups and a cap over it in there. I was looking for the wires to put a sub-woofer in-hoping they were already there. Anyone know? Here's a couple of pics.

...wow that white looks good! Especially the roof

I asked the same ?s about the connectors a while back. Answers I got: The coax is for teleaid. I think the fibers are for Comand. There should also be some d-sub connectors is there also for Comand and/or Teleaid.

Did insurance pay for the whole fix? How much plastic did they have to use?

I have $0 deductible on comprehensive, so insurance paid the whole deal. The owner told me they put in almost no filler on the rear quarter panel because it pulled out so well. The front fender was replaced, so no filler there, and the door was only damaged right at the area where it meets the front quarter panel by the mirror. They straightened that edge without using any filler too. The roof had a dent just behind the windshield which they pulled, and then had to use some filler to feather into the rest of the roof. The contours and bodylines all came out perfect. I was most concerned about the line that runs below the glass through the door handle, but it is perfect. Be careful with your mirrors-they cost 800.00 to replace.
